The station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a seamless travel experience. The ticket office features considerable opening hours from 06:25 to 19:35 on weekdays, facilitating easy ticket purchases. While ticket machines and accessible ticket machines are available, it's noteworthy that tickets purchased online cannot be collected at the station. Additionally, the station supports smartcards and has validators in place for a convenient check-in and ticketing process.
For those in need of assistance, there's a customer service helpline available, although the station does not have staffed help points or customer services notes onsite. CCTV coverage enhances security around the premises but travelers should be aware that no waiting rooms or lounges are provided. Seating areas are available to ensure a comfortable wait for train arrivals.

Nunhead station is geared towards ensuring an effortless journey with several features that simplify ticket purchasing and collection. Travelers can access the ticket office from Monday to Friday, between 06:10 and 19:30, and on Saturdays from 08:10 to 14:50. Sundays might be a quiet day here, with the office closed, but worry not! There's a robust presence of ticket machines that also cater to those with accessibility needs. Disabled Persons Railcard holders will find these machines especially accommodating.
Support around the station is noteworthy. Even without a waiting room, you can count on staff assistance almost throughout the day, seven days a week. Local staff offer help through designated points on platforms and the induction loop further guides those needing auditory support. However, the station is categorized under Category C for accessibility, with no step-free access available, so planning ahead is crucial for travelers with mobility concerns.

While Nunhead impresses with its travel convenience and connectivity, do pack accordingly. You'll find no refreshment facilities, shops, or ATM machines, so plan your provisions in advance. Cyclists can benefit from the bicycle stands located at the entrance, though these aren't sheltered, and bike storage is at the owner's risk.
